Selecting Aluminum Downpipes : Advantages and Factors
When replacing your drainage system, aluminum downpipes offer a attractive option. These are known for their remarkable durability, resisting corrosion and rust far longer than other materials. Furthermore , aluminum is considerably lightweight, simplifying installation and lowering the load on your roof . However, keep in mind the starting cost, which can be somewhat higher than PVC alternatives, and the possibility need for skilled fitting to ensure a correct seal and performance . In conclusion, carefully assess these aspects to decide if aluminum downpipes are the appropriate choice for your residence.

The Cost of Aluminium Downpipes: A Complete Breakdown
Understanding the expense of aluminum downpipes can be challenging, but this explanation will offer a detailed look . The total budget typically begins between $5 and $15 for each foot, but several elements influence the real sum . These include the distance of the system , the difficulty of the setup , the market metal values, and fitting rates. Also, selecting alternative looks, such as boxed downpipes, will boost the task's cost . Finally, consider that estimates from different professionals are vital for getting the most competitive deal .
